Job Opening: Supplier Diversity Manager
Posting Date: January 9, 2023
Pay Range: $75,000 - $85,000


Summary

Reporting to the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ion Officer, the Supplier Diversity Manager leads the County’s supplier diversity and inclusion efforts. Working with local and diverse suppliers, central purchasing, and the County’s buying community, the Manager identifies opportunities at both program and transactional levels to advance inclusive procurement.


Essential Duties

Developing, implementing, and managing innovative procurement solutions to enable optimal process efficiency and make smart purchasing easy.

Identifying suppliers from diverse and marginalized backgrounds with whom the County can activate mutually beneficial relationships.

Serve as the primary point of contact for prospective diverse suppliers and liaise with strategic sourcing leads to qualify new suppliers.

Educate stakeholders on the importance of supplier diversity as well as what tools are available to support this effort.

Acts as the departmental liaison to the minority chambers of commerce in Southeastern Pennsylvania.

Have a participatory role with national and regional procurement associations focused on advancing supplier diversity and inclusion. Work with the Central Purchasing sourcing leads on RFx events to ensure local and minority businesses not only are able to participate, but also have the tools and information needed to compete and collaborate with team members to create action plans based on feedback provided from focus groups, and economic inclusion meetings with external partners.

Serve the department in overseeing compliant procurement, taking an active role in purchase order approvals and other activities.


Qualifications

A Bachelor's Degree is required

At least 5 years of progressive supplier diversity and inclusion experience or an equivalent combination of education and experience

Knowledge of, and passion for, sustainability including economic inclusion

Must possess both strong communications and presentation skills (oral/written)

Effective networking, relationship management, project management, presentation, and event management skills

Strong ability to listen to, collaborate and lead diverse stakeholders

Experience with the government sector is highly preferred

About Delaware County

Delaware County, presently consisting of over 184 square miles divided into forty-nine municipalities is the oldest settled section of Pennsylvania.
